International Relations in Modern China: Institualization of the Field

Abstract

China today approaches the end of the “textbookish” era of studying by the West, which has been lasting for more than 150 years. The Great Power understood the value of its historical experience, traditional political culture, and philosophy with its logic and metaphysics. Chinese scientists actively “re­understand” and “reformulate” politically the thought of their great predecessors and formulate concepts of international relations, geopolitics, and the world system. Yan Xuetong, Qin Yaqing, Ye Zicheng, Zhao Tingyang, and many others have become a visible part of Western discourse on the problems of global policy, and such Chinese journals as “Contemporary International Relations”, “World Economy and Policy”, and “Intern a tional Politics”, the Chinese equivalents of “Foreign Affairs”, “Russia in World Politics”, and “Internat ional Process”, have won respect among scientists.

The article tries to show the Chinese viewpoint on the history of their “international relations” discipline. The author of the article had to find “international” content in the large quantity of original sources, systemize them, characterize them, and present the main problems of all the periods of the institutionalization of this discipline in China. It reflects the impact of China’s humiliation by Western powers on the national intellectual landscape, as well as the role of the Communist ideology and the Party in the development of the national school of International Studies. The article also introduces unknown Chinese literature to Russian researchers, and it also considers the Chinese discourse in its own context instead of “Western discourse in a Chinese context”.
